Tue Dec 1 17:01:47 UTC 2015 - p.drouand@gmail.com
- Update to version 3.12.1
* ensures the source to the "nbdtab" man page is correctly shipped
with the rest of the source.
- Changes from version 3.12
* inetd mode should work again, now using the default export name
in the newstyle protocol
* when specifying an export on the server command line or not specifying
a name on a client command line, the newstyle protocol is used with
the default export name (but a warning will be produced stating
that oldstyle is no longer supported)
* All traces of oldstyle (except a few error messages) have been
removed
* We now listen on IPv4 and IPv6 by default, regardless of what
the system's configuration is like, by explicitly listening both
on 0.0.0.0 and ::.
* Some bugs in the handling of the TRIM command have been removed
* nbd *client now uses readit() in the negotiation, rather than
plain non *retrying read().
* It is now possible to listen on multiple addresses; the
"listenaddr" parameter has been changed into a comma *separated
list of addresses to listen on
* nbd *client now supports an nbdtab file, which allows connecting
a device by just using the device name
* nbd *server now uses a GThreadPool to implement asynchronous handling
of requests
* Punching holes on files is now supported on cygwin, too.
- Remove no-return-nonvoid.patch; fixed on upstream release

Thu Mar 5 12:28:06 UTC 2015 - mpluskal@suse.com
- Cleanup spec-file with spec-cleaner
- Do not generate config.example from README
* add config.example as source
- Add unit file (nbd-server.service)
- Add sysconfig template (nbd-server.sysconfig)
- Add no-return-nonvoid.patch
- Update requirements
- Update to 3.9
* AF_UNIX support
* Fixed test suite on non-GNU getopt() implementations
* New "treefiles" mode, which exports a gazillion of page-sized
files; useful for exporting things which are stored on an
SSHFS or amazon AWS (trough FUSE) or similar, where every
write causes an upload to the backend storage
* New "cowdir" option, allowing to specify where copy-on-write
files are written.
* Minor changes so that nbd-client can now also be compiled for
the Android platform. This required removal of the -swap
command line option, which requires the mlockall() system
call, unavailable on Android.
* Protocol update: a reserved bit is used to avoid sending
the 124 bytes of useless data at the beginning of the
negotiation. The change is implemented so that things will
still work with clients not supporting this option, however.
* gznbd is now built by the same build system, rather than
a separate one. Note however that gznbd is still
unmaintained; it should be considered a "contrib" feature.
* "nbd-server -V" will now output the nbd-server version number.
* Various fixes found through Coverity and the clang static
analyzer, and lots of other minor things too small to
mention here.

Thu Jul 9 11:41:55 CEST 2009 - ms@suse.de
- Update to nbd-2.9.13:
* Documentation update
* Don't try working on partitions
When a partition is given to the -d or -c command line options, reduce
it to the master device instead. This assumes udev-style naming
of device entries, though.
* Fix autodetection
Everything else in nbd-server was already 64bit-clean, but this part,
where the size of a block device is autodected, wasn't.
Replace the ioctl() to BLKGETSIZE with its 64bit version, so that trying
to detect the size of a multi-terabyte block device does not fail.
* Avoid unaligned access
* Actually go daemon
just doing chdir("/") leave file descriptors open, which is not ideal.
Doing it this way closes everything, including any system-specific
things we're not aware of.
* Remove support for timeout option

Mon Mar 12 23:45:45 CET 2007 - garloff@suse.de
- Update to 2.9.2:
* make child socket nonblocking
* Reintegrate fix for 64bit on looking for file size.
* Fix cross-compiling
* Search for libraries to allow linking on Solaris
- Update to 2.9.1:
* A fix for a piece of code following a null pointer, and one
for a memory leak (if only minor).
- Update to 2.9.0:
* * Configuration file support
* The ability to server multiple nbd-server exports from one server
* Better multiple-file support (files can now be of any random size)
* Better support for virtualizing servers (in addition to replacing
%s with the client's IP address, it is now also possible to use
other options which allow for hashed directories)
* Support for changing uid and gid after startup
* The ability to do the copy-on-write stuff with a sparse file rather
than a mapped file (specified by a config file option), which may be
slightly faster.
